 What is the Do Not Knock Registry?

 On September 19, 2017 the Town Board passed a Local Law creating the Do Not Knock Registry to prohibit solicitors, vendors and canvassers seeking funding from approaching residential homes that have expressly requested to be listed on the town's Do Not Knock Registry.  The Do Not Knock Registry is a list of addresses at which door-to-door solicitation is prohibited. 

 How can I sign up for the Do Not Knock Registry?

 The best way to sign up is to complete the online Do Not Knock Form. Upon receipt your address will be added to the Registry. 

 If I sign up for the Registry, will the Town give my name to solicitors?

 No.  The solicitors receive a list of addresses they are prohibited from approaching.

 What are the penalties if the law is violated?

 Yes, violation of the law shall constitute disorderly conduct with a penalty of not less than $500.

Will this keep everyone from knocking on my door?

In accordance with the Constitution of the United States and rulings of the United States Supreme Court, please be advised that registration upon the “Do Not Knock Registry” shall in no way prohibit door to door solicitation by religious or political organizations.

What if I don’t want to be on the Do Not Knock Registry?

You can be removed from the Registry at any time by submitting the Remove From Registry Form and submit via email to the Town Clerk. Or you may submit the form in person or by mail to the Town Clerk’s Office, 40 Mill Road, Eastchester 10709.  Upon receipt your address will be removed from the Registry.
